Google is testing in image search an interface for the preview image screen that fills in image previews into the next and previous buttons. This interface is not live for most of you but Shameem Adhikarath shared a screen shot of it on Twitter.

A couple of weeks ago we reported that Google was testing how-to schema on desktop search. It seems like that test is now over. According to Brodie Clark and also by Glenn Gabe, the test ran from around May 20th through June 4th or 5th.
